An endless conveyor belt, also known as a belt conveyor, is a system comprised of two or more pulleys with an endless loop of carrying medium – the conveyor belt – that rotates around them. This continuous movement allows for the transportation of materials from one location to another, eliminating the need for manual handling and significantly speeding up the production process.

One of the key benefits of an endless conveyor belt is its ability to handle a wide range of materials, from small parts to heavy equipment. Depending on the industry and application, conveyor belts can be made from different materials such as rubber, PVC, or metal, each offering unique advantages in terms of durability, flexibility, and temperature resistance.

In manufacturing plants, endless conveyor belts are commonly used to transport raw materials, parts, and finished products across various stages of the production line. By automating the movement of goods, conveyor belts help streamline operations, reduce labor costs, and minimize the risk of accidents associated with manual handling.

Distribution centers and warehouses also heavily rely on endless conveyor belts to efficiently sort, route, and transport packages and parcels. With the ability to handle a high volume of items at a rapid pace, conveyor belts play a critical role in meeting the growing demands of e-commerce and logistics industries. By automating the order fulfillment process, conveyor belts help reduce order processing times and improve overall customer satisfaction.

The food and beverage industry is another sector that benefits greatly from the use of endless conveyor belts. From food processing plants to packaging facilities, conveyor belts play a crucial role in ensuring the safe and efficient movement of perishable goods. Food-grade conveyor belts are designed to meet strict hygiene and safety standards, making them ideal for handling consumable products without the risk of contamination.

In the automotive industry, endless conveyor belts are used in assembly plants to transport car parts along the production line. This automated system allows for a seamless workflow, with components moving smoothly from one station to the next, ensuring timely completion of vehicles. Conveyor belts also help reduce the risk of damage to delicate parts and improve overall quality control.

Beyond manufacturing and distribution, endless conveyor belts are also utilized in airports, mining operations, and agricultural facilities to streamline processes, increase productivity, and enhance safety. With advancements in technology, conveyor belts have become more sophisticated, incorporating features such as sensors, automated controls, and data tracking systems for real-time monitoring and optimization.
